The Galaxy F62 is slightly better than Galaxy M13, with a global score of 88.1 against 81.1. Both phones in this comparison review come with Android OS, but Galaxy F62 has the older 11 version while Galaxy M13 has Android 12 version. Although it's the best phone we are comparing here, Galaxy F62's construction is older, somewhat thicker and somewhat heavier than Galaxy M13.
The Galaxy F62 has a little bit better looking screen than Galaxy M13, because although it has a little bit worse resolution of 1080 x 2400 and a bit worse amount of pixels per inch in the display, it also counts with a bit larger screen. The Galaxy M13 counts with a bit better processing power than Galaxy F62, because although it has a smaller amount of RAM memory, it also counts with a larger number of faster cores.
Galaxy F62 counts with a way bigger storage to install applications and games than Samsung Galaxy M13, because it has a slot for SD memory cards that allows a maximum of 1 TB and more internal storage capacity. Samsung Galaxy F62 has a much longer battery performance than Galaxy M13, because it has 7000mAh of battery capacity.
The Galaxy F62 features a lot better camera than Galaxy M13, and although they both have the same diafragm aperture, the Galaxy F62 also has a much more MP camera.
